How much does it cost to rent an apartment in 94617?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| 94617 Studio Apartments | $2,273 | $895 | $10,630 |
| 94617 1 Bedroom Apartments | $3,085 | $1,000 | $15,983 |
| 94617 2 Bedroom Apartments | $3,866 | $1,000 | $20,255 |
| 94617 3 Bedroom Apartments | $3,836 | $2,095 | $10,818 |
| 94617 4 Bedroom Apartments | $3,143 | $1,000 | $5,664 |
| 94617 5 Bedroom Apartments | $9,542 | $4,000 | $15,084 |
